Je sais que c'est une vieille question, mais je n'ai vu aucune réponse à cet effet: Essentiellement, si vous utilisez markdown et pandoc pour convertir votre fichier en pdf, dans vos données yaml en haut de la page, vous pouvez inclure quelque chose comme ça:
---
header-includes:
- \usepackage{pdfpages}
output: pdf_document
---
\includepdf{/path/to/pdf/document.pdf}
# Section
Blah blah
## Section
Blah blah
Depuis que pandoc utilise du latex pour convertir tous vos documents, la header-includes
section appelle le package pdfpages. Ensuite, lorsque vous l'incluez, \includepdf{/path/to/pdf/document.pdf}
il insère tout ce qui est inclus dans ce document. De plus, vous pouvez inclure plusieurs fichiers pdf de cette façon.
Comme bonus amusant, et c'est uniquement parce que j'utilise souvent le démarque, si vous souhaitez inclure des fichiers autres que le démarque, par exemple des fichiers en latex. J'ai quelque peu modifié cette réponse . Supposons que vous ayez un fichier de démarques markdown1.md:
---
title: Something meaning full
author: Talking head
---
Et deux fichiers latex supplémentaires document1, qui ressemble à ceci:
\section{Section}
Profundity.
\subsection{Section}
Razor's edge.
Et un autre, document2.tex, qui ressemble à ceci:
\section{Section
Glah
\subsection{Section}
Balh Balh
En supposant que vous souhaitiez inclure document1.tex et document2.tex dans markdown1.md, vous le feriez simplement pour markdown1.md
---
title: Something meaning full
author: Talking head
---
\input{/path/to/document1}
\input{/path/to/document2}
Exécutez pandoc dessus, par exemple
dans le terminal pandoc markdown1.md -o markdown1.pdf
Votre document final ressemblera un peu à ceci:
Quelque chose qui signifie plein
Tête parlante
Section
Profondeur.
Section
Le fil du rasoir.
Section
Glah
Section
Balh Balh